SVG动画实现的简洁网站christmas.github.io介绍
需积分: 9 141 浏览量
更新于2024-11-20
收藏 2.54MB ZIP 举报
资源摘要信息: "christmas.github.io: 这是一个基于SVG动画的简单网站"
从标题中我们可以得知,该网站是一个以SVG动画为核心技术的项目,并且它以圣诞节为主题,可能在网站中会运用到大量的圣诞元素来进行视觉设计。此外,网站托管在GitHub Pages上,这是一个免费的网站托管服务,特别适合托管个人网站、项目文档或博客。
描述中提到"这是一个简单的SVG动画网站",这意味着网站的结构和功能相对简单。它侧重于展示SVG(Scalable Vector Graphics)图形的动画效果,而不是复杂的交互或数据处理功能。SVG是一种基于XML的开放标准矢量图形格式,它允许用户创建可在网页上无限放大而不失真的图像。SVG图形与传统的光栅图像不同,它们可以被缩放、定位、镜像、旋转和变形,且不会失去质量。
SVG动画是通过在SVG标签内使用动画标签或CSS(层叠样式表)来实现的。这包括使用`<animate>`元素或CSS动画(如`@keyframes`规则)来给SVG元素添加动态效果,如渐变、移动、旋转、缩放等。这种技术在现代网页设计中非常流行,因为它可以创建轻量级、高度可定制的动画效果,而不会对性能产生重大影响。
从标签中我们了解到,该网站的设计可能与HTML相关,但考虑到网站的焦点是SVG动画,我们可以推断HTML可能仅作为承载SVG动画的容器。实际的动画效果很可能是通过内嵌SVG代码或外部引用SVG文件并配合CSS或JavaScript来实现的。
关于文件名称列表中的"christmas.github.io-main",这可能是该项目的主压缩包文件或主分支的名称。在GitHub上,"main"通常指的是项目的默认分支,这里可能包含所有的网页源代码、资源文件、SVG动画文件等。由于文件列表中只提供了一个项目名称,我们无法确切知道具体包含哪些文件,但可以合理推测这个文件包含了用于构建和展示网站所需的所有资源。
综上所述,该网站是一个以圣诞节为主题的简单网站项目,主要采用SVG动画技术来吸引用户。SVG动画的使用不仅使网站的视觉效果更加生动有趣,而且还保持了良好的性能和响应速度。网站的HTML部分可能只扮演了一个展示动画的框架角色,而真正的动画效果则是通过SVG代码及相关的CSS或JavaScript来实现的。通过托管在GitHub Pages上,该项目可以方便地在线访问,同时也便于开发者进行版本控制和代码共享。
点击了解资源详情
点击了解资源详情
点击了解资源详情
213 浏览量
481 浏览量
2021-08-04 上传